Public Health Threat: Access Bank Branch Sealed in Lagos Over Illegal Sewage Disposal

The Lagos State Government has sealed another branch of Access Bank located in Oniru, Lagos, over the unlawful discharge of raw faecal waste into public drainage channels.

The development was disclosed by Tokunbo Wahab, Commissioner for Environment and Water Resources, via his X (formerly Twitter) account.

According to the Commissioner, the action followed a tip-off from a whistleblower, which prompted an investigation by officials of the Lagos State Wastewater Management Office. The claims were subsequently verified.

Wahab stated that the enforcement operation, carried out overnight, confirmed that the bank branch situated on Land Bridge Avenue, Oniru, Victoria Island, was indiscriminately releasing untreated sewage into public drains. This act reportedly caused offensive odours and contributed to environmental pollution, in violation of existing state environmental laws. He added that the facility would face appropriate sanctions in accordance with the law.

This incident comes shortly after a similar enforcement attempt at the bank’s head office, where state officials reportedly encountered resistance and were attacked while carrying out their duties.
